PLANT:

  • Euphorbia heterodoxa is a fascinating and uncommon succulent species native to Brazil, admired for its upright, ribbed stems and striking mottled coloration that ranges from green to deep reddish-brown under strong light. The plant often develops multiple branching stems from its base, giving it a sculptural, candelabra-like form. Small yellow-green cyathia (flowers) appear near the stem tips during the growing season. Its unusual texture and coloration make it a prized addition to any Euphorbia collection.
  • Water Needs:
    Low; water sparingly during active growth, allowing soil to dry completely between waterings. Keep nearly dry in winter.
  • Light Requirement:
    Full sun to bright indirect light. Strong light enhances the plant’s deep pigmentation and compact shape.
  • Maintenance:
    Low; plant in well-draining soil. Avoid overwatering and protect from cold drafts. Handle carefully, as the latex sap can irritate skin and eyes.
  • Common Names:
    No widely used common names
  • Family:
    Euphorbiaceae
  • Origin:
    Brazil
  • Cold Tolerance:
    Protect from temperatures below 10°C; not frost-hardy.
  • Heat Tolerance:
    Excellent; thrives in hot, dry environments with good airflow.
